-#include "fftshift.h"
-#include <assert.h>
-#define SOURCE {1,2,3,4,5,6,7,8,9,10,11,12}
-
-
-static void srowfftshiftaTest(void){
- int i=0;
-
- float in[]=SOURCE;
- float result3_4[12]={3,1,2,6,4,5,9,7,8,12,10,11};
- float result4_3[12]={3,4,1,2,7,8,5,6,11,12,9,10};
- float out[12];
-
- srowfftshifta(in,3,4,out);
- for (i=0;i<12;i++) assert( out[i]-result3_4[i]==0);
-
- srowfftshifta(in,4,3,out);
- for (i=0;i<12;i++) assert( out[i]-result4_3[i]==0);
-
-}
